  • adj. Pertaining to Lusitania, the ancient name of the region almost coinciding with Portugal.
  • The Century Dictionary and Cyclopedia
  • Pertaining to the territory or people of Lusitania, a province of ancient Spain (Hispania), including almost all of modern Portugal and part of modern Spain, and now used as a political synonym of Portugal; hence, Portuguese.
  • n. An inhabitant of ancient Lusitania or of modern Portugal; a Portuguese.
